At Envision, we generally define KAT as the usage of ketamine to improve the psychotherapeutic element of therapy. It is very different than typical talk therapy and more consistent with psychedelic treatment. KAT may be supplied in a variety of ways and we will certainly talk about with each customer what may work best for them. The customer undergoes treatment by themselves while being checked medically and psychotherapy is carried out following the ketamine treatment in the clinic or within 24-48 hours of the therapy. This seems when the brain is most pliable and neuroplasticity is at its height. Additionally, the therapist will certainly remain with the customer throughout their entire ketamine experience. Ketamine functions as a lubricating substance to help in the healing process often enabling a deeper dive right into the psyche that would not be feasible with treatment or ketamine alone. Prior to any type of KAT work, the client will certainly need a minimum of 1-2 prep sessions with the specialist. There is a certain vulnerability that exists when in a non-ordinary state of consciousness and we wish to make sure the client fits with both the therapist and the process.
